HEARTWARMING BEEF-BARLEY SOUP

Time 1h40m

Yield 8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 13

1 1/2 lbs boneless beef chuck
4 cups water
2 cups low sodium beef broth
2 cups sliced celery
2 cups sliced fresh mushrooms
1 cup sliced carrot
1 cup chopped onion
1 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on dried rosemary, crushed
1/2 teaspoon pepper
1 garlic clove, minced
1 (6 ounce) can tomato paste
1 cup quick-cooking barley (or regular barley, precooked)

Steps:

  • Trim fat from meat, cut meat into 1/2-inch cubes.
  • In a Dutch oven combine meat, water, broth, celery, mushrooms, carrots, onion, salt, rosemary, pepper, and garlic and bring to boiling, reduce heat.
  • Cover and simmer 1 to 1-1/4 hours or until meat is tender, if necessary, skim fat.
  • Stir in tomato paste and barley. Return to boiling; reduce heat. Cover and simmer about 10 minutes or until barley is done.
